我的wordpress网站已设置好,因此每当您从网址中删除www时,都需要返回主页。
出于SSL原因,我需要在没有www。
的情况下访问单个页面让我们称之为test.org/page
我可以在htaccess中添加自定义重定向,以便将www.test.org/page重定向到test.org / page吗?我正在使用带有重定向插件和多站点的wordpress的旧旧版本。
这是我目前的htaccess:
RewriteEngine On
RewriteBase /
RewriteRule ^index\.php$ - [L]
# uploaded files
RewriteRule ^([_0-9a-zA-Z-]+/)?files/(.+) wp-includes/ms-files.php?file=$2 [L]
# add a trailing slash to /wp-admin
RewriteRule ^([_0-9a-zA-Z-]+/)?wp-admin$ $1wp-admin/ [R=301,L]
RewriteCond %{REQUEST_FILENAME} -f [OR]
RewriteCond %{REQUEST_FILENAME} -d
RewriteRule ^ - [L]
RewriteRule ^([_0-9a-zA-Z-]+/)?(wp-(content|admin|includes).*) $2 [L]
RewriteRule ^([_0-9a-zA-Z-]+/)?(.*\.php)$ $2 [L]
RewriteRule . index.php [L]
答案 0 :(得分:0)
.htaccess文件看起来不错,我会保留原样,但在后端检查你的:
设置 - >一般
确保您的WordPress地址(网址)和网站地址(网址)不包含www。
希望这会有所帮助;)